'20% of all incoming calls are left unanswered'
Studies conclude that about in the medical industry, 20% of all incoming calls are unanswered because the medical receptionist is not around or because the medical receptionist is busy with other tasks.
Another fact that has been revealed is that most of the unanswered calls are made after business hours. There is no way to stop patients from feeling sick and making emergency appointments in the wee hours of the morning or in the dead of night. Sickness comes and goes and there is no way to predict when that happens.
Opening your phone lines for longer periods of time by using an answering service would help patients flag you of the symptoms that they're experiencing. As such, you can advise them to go to the hospital for emergency cases.
'Linked to text and email'
In most cases, an answering service is linked to both the practitioner's and patients' text and email services. What this means is if you're the practitioner, you will be alerted via text or email if a patient has left an urgent message for you. And even if the message is not considered urgent, you will still get the notification. This feature also allows you to track the appointments that have been set or cancelled via the system.
For the patients though, they have the option to link their mobile numbers and/or emails to their appointments. That way, should there be changes or a need to remind them of their schedules, it would be easier to communicate to them. Frequent and updated communication also assures patients that they will be well taken cared of.
